Student Population

Total 953 students have enrolled to Downey Adult School. By gender, there are 138 male and 815 female students are attending the school. The male to female ratio is 0.17 to 1.
Downey Adult School offers online degree/certificate programs and 143 students enrolled in online programs. You can check and view more student population by gender, race, age, and online enrollment at enrollment data page

Important Academic Statistics

The graduation rate at Downey Adult School is 31% and the transfer-out rate is 5%. The average financial aid amount is $4,850 and 35% of students received grant aid (any source). The next table shows the important statistics at the school.
